John Ford's 50+ year career has traversed psychedelia with Elmer Gantry's Velvet Opera, progressive folk with The Strawbs, eclectic rock with Hudson-Ford, punky new wave with The Monks, and even '30s-style music hall with High Society. An Englishman in New York since the mid-'80s, Ford launched a solo career spotlighting his melodic gifts and multi-instrumental prowess in power pop and acoustic-based rock settings. For his latest album, the eternally youthful John Ford presents Between a Rock and a Hard Place, a lyrically reflective and musically energetic set that seamlessly integrates covers of Tom Petty's "Walls" and George Harrison's "The Rising Sun" with John's self-penned songs. The CD format includes an exclusive bonus disc of 20 career highlights.
